I’m popping in to share a layout I made last week using a double page sketch that was shared in one of my Yahoo Groups. As soon as I saw it, I knew it would be perfect for pictures of the Christmas trees at each Disney park. I’m also entering it in the ABC Challenge B is for Baker’s Twine on the same group.
I had a heck of a time coming up with a page title but I asked the ladies in the Disney scrapping group and they didn’t disappoint! I have a nice list of suggestions to use for future pages after picking this cool title suggested. I used Bazzill cardstock for the base and the designer paper is Aspen Frost by Basic Grey. I cut out the ornaments with the MFT Christmas Ornament die-namics (used for the first time!) and “hung” them with Bakers Twine. I put the name of each park on the picture using Tiny Type stickers from Cosmo Cricket. Do you spy the hidden Mickeys? I couldn’t resist doing something fun 🙂
